Audits are like thorough check-ups for medical billing. They review all the claims that are submitted to make sure they are accurate. If there are any mistakes, like using the wrong codes or missing important information, they are flagged for correction and resubmission. This helps the healthcare providers get the money they deserve. Clinical documentation is like a doctor’s notes. It helps validate the need for certain medical services and makes sure the right codes are used. By doing this, audits reduce the chances of mistakes that could lead to less money being paid or even denials.

When it comes to billing, it’s crucial to make sure that the codes used accurately reflect the medical services provided. Audits help identify common issues like missing documentation, incorrect or insufficient codes, or unsupported add-on codes. Using standardized templates that meet payer requirements ensures consistency and compliance. This reduces the chances of denials and makes the claims process smoother. When different systems are combined into one, it makes everything run smoother. Automation helps get rid of unnecessary steps, from registration to payments. Interfaces make sure that different electronic health records, practice management tools, and payers can all work together seamlessly. This helps with making smart decisions based on data. With the help of AI-powered algorithms, charges can be captured and checked directly from visit notes. This saves a lot of time compared to doing it manually.

Outsourced billing platforms have cool dashboards that show you everything about your revenue cycle. You can use filters to see specific information like location, provider, specialty, payer, and month. These dashboards give you all sorts of numbers to help you understand how your business is doing. You can see things like how many patients you’ve seen, how much you’ve charged, how many claims have been denied, how much money you’ve been paid, and how long it takes to get paid. You can even compare your performance to others to see where you’re doing well and where you need to improve.
